    Full schedule:


    April 19
    At San Juan, Puerto Rico (ESPN2/ESPN Deportes):

    Lamont Roach Jr. vs. Orlando Cruz, 10 rounds, junior lightweights

    Jose Lopez vs. Miguel Gonzalez, 10 rounds, lightweights

    Magdiel Cotto vs. Elie Augustama, 8 rounds, middleweights

    Luis Hernandez vs. Juan Abreu, 10 rounds, welterweights

    Daniel Zorilla vs. Jimmy Rosario, 6 rounds, junior welterweights

    Carlos Caraballo vs. Antonio Rodriguez, 6 rounds, junior featherweights

    Bryan Chevalier vs. Luis Diaz, 6 rounds, junior lightweights

    Alfredo Mejias vs. Edgardo Marin, 6 rounds, middleweights

    Jean Rivera vs. Jonathan Delgado, 4 rounds, junior welterweights

    Wow, that was a marathon and a half. Two days straight of getting home at close to 2 am..... but well worth it.

    The fight card was great. The best fights were José "Wonder Boy" Lopez defeating Mexican Miguel Angel Gonzalez via UD, and Carlos "Purin" Caraballo defeating Mexican Antonio Rodriguez via 4th round TKO. Both Lopez and Caraballo looked excellent in their fights. The Roach-Cruz fight was close but yeah..... the ref did a poor job in not acknowledging the clear knockdown. Don't know how he didn't. Still, it was close enough to where a draw wasn't all that bad a decision. Disappointing crowd size to be sure. I don't know whether the baseball games the previous two nights had anything to do with it or what. But it was a good card. Magdiel Cotto won his fight also, to improve to 9-0 with 7 KO's, but honestly he doesn't impress me. Lopez and Caraballo impress me more.
